What is an Offset Account?

An offset account is a transaction account linked to your home loan that 'offsets' the balance against your loan amount. Instead of earning interest on your savings, the funds in your offset account reduce the amount of interest charged on your home loan. This arrangement can lead to substantial savings over the life of your loan.

For example, if you have a $500,000 home loan and $50,000 in your offset account, you'll only pay interest on $450,000. This reduction applies whether you have a variable interest rate or fixed interest rate home loan, though terms may vary between lenders.

How Offset Accounts Work with Different Loan Types

Home Finance & Mortgage Brokers can access Home Loan options from banks and lenders across Australia, each offering different offset account features:

Variable Home Loan Rates:

  • Full offset benefits apply immediately
  • Savings increase as interest rates rise
  • Flexibility to deposit and withdraw funds

Fixed Interest Rate Home Loan:

  • Some lenders offer partial offset features
  • Benefits locked in for the fixed period
  • May have restrictions on account access

Benefits for Hills District Home Buyers

Living in the Hills District often means dealing with higher property values and stamp duty costs. An offset account can help manage these expenses more effectively:

  1. Reduced Interest Payments: Every dollar in your offset account reduces your loan balance for interest calculation purposes

  2. Tax Advantages: Unlike earning interest on savings accounts, offset benefits aren't considered taxable income

  3. Loan Term Reduction: Regular deposits can significantly shorten your loan term

  4. Emergency Access: Unlike extra repayments, offset funds remain accessible for unexpected expenses

Calculating Home Loan Repayments with Offset Accounts

When calculating home loan repayments, your offset account balance directly affects your interest charges. Consider this scenario for a Hills District property purchase:

  • Loan amount: $800,000
  • Home loan interest rate: 6.50% per annum
  • Offset account balance: $100,000
  • Effective interest calculation: $700,000 × 6.50%

This arrangement could save thousands in interest payments annually while maintaining access to your offset funds.

Maximising Your Offset Account Strategy

To optimise your offset account benefits:

• Direct all income into the offset account
• Use a credit card for daily expenses (paid monthly)
• Keep emergency funds in the offset rather than separate savings
• Consider salary packaging arrangements where applicable
• Review your strategy regularly with your mortgage broker
